在AI语音开放平台上如何实现语音语义匹配?
在人工智能技术飞速发展的今天,语音交互已成为人们日常生活中不可或缺的一部分。随着AI语音开放平台的兴起,越来越多的企业和开发者开始尝试将语音技术应用于各种场景。然而,如何实现高效的语音语义匹配,成为了摆在众多开发者面前的一大难题。本文将讲述一位AI语音工程师的故事,带您深入了解在AI语音开放平台上实现语音语义匹配的奥秘。
这位AI语音工程师名叫李明,从事语音技术工作已有五年。在一次偶然的机会,他接触到了AI语音开放平台,并对其产生了浓厚的兴趣。他深知,要想在语音交互领域取得突破,必须解决语音语义匹配这一核心问题。于是,他开始了对语音语义匹配技术的深入研究。
首先,李明了解到,语音语义匹配主要涉及语音识别和自然语言处理两个环节。语音识别是将语音信号转换为文字的过程,而自然语言处理则是理解这些文字的含义。要想实现高效的语音语义匹配,必须在这两个环节上下功夫。
在语音识别方面,李明发现,传统的语音识别技术主要基于声学模型和语言模型。声学模型负责将语音信号转换为声谱图,而语言模型则负责将声谱图转换为文字。然而,这种方法的识别准确率并不高,尤其是在面对复杂多变的语音信号时。
为了提高语音识别的准确率,李明开始尝试使用深度学习技术。深度学习是一种模拟人脑神经网络结构的学习方法,可以自动提取语音信号中的特征。通过对比实验,李明发现,基于深度学习的语音识别技术在识别准确率上有了显著提升。
在自然语言处理方面,李明了解到,传统的自然语言处理方法主要基于统计模型和规则模型。统计模型通过分析大量语料库,学习语言规律,而规则模型则是通过人工编写规则来处理语言。然而,这两种方法在处理复杂语义时存在局限性。
为了解决这一问题,李明开始探索基于深度学习的自然语言处理技术。深度学习可以自动提取文本中的语义特征,从而更好地理解文本的含义。通过对比实验,李明发现,基于深度学习的自然语言处理技术在语义理解上具有更高的准确率。
接下来,李明将语音识别和自然语言处理技术相结合,尝试在AI语音开放平台上实现语音语义匹配。首先,他使用深度学习技术对语音信号进行处理,将语音转换为文字。然后,他将这些文字输入到自然语言处理模型中,提取文本的语义特征。
在实际应用中,李明发现,语音语义匹配面临着诸多挑战。首先,语音信号具有很大的不确定性,不同人的语音特征差异较大。其次,自然语言具有歧义性,一个词语或短语可能具有多种含义。此外,语音信号中可能存在噪声,进一步增加了语音语义匹配的难度。
为了解决这些问题,李明采取了以下措施:
数据增强:通过增加训练数据量,提高模型的泛化能力。同时,对数据进行预处理,如去除噪声、降低语速等,提高语音信号的质量。
多模态融合:将语音信号与文本、图像等多种模态信息相结合,提高语义理解的准确性。
上下文信息利用:在自然语言处理过程中,充分利用上下文信息,减少歧义性。
模型优化:针对语音信号和文本数据的特点,对模型进行优化,提高模型的识别准确率和语义理解能力。
经过不断尝试和优化,李明的语音语义匹配技术在AI语音开放平台上取得了显著成果。他的系统在识别准确率和语义理解能力上均达到了行业领先水平,为众多企业和开发者提供了强大的技术支持。
李明的故事告诉我们,在AI语音开放平台上实现语音语义匹配并非易事,但只要我们勇于探索、不断优化,就一定能够取得突破。随着人工智能技术的不断发展,语音交互将走进千家万户,为我们的生活带来更多便利。
猜你喜欢:AI语音开放平台